Stefan Brink is a scholar working on History, Paleontology and Political Science and International Relations. According to data from OpenAlex, Stefan Brink has authored 14 papers receiving a total of 88 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 6 papers in History, 2 papers in Paleontology and 2 papers in Political Science and International Relations. Recurrent topics in Stefan Brink’s work include Historical and Archaeological Studies (6 papers), Law and Political Science (2 papers) and Linguistics and language evolution (2 papers). Stefan Brink is often cited by papers focused on Historical and Archaeological Studies (6 papers), Law and Political Science (2 papers) and Linguistics and language evolution (2 papers). Stefan Brink coll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, Norway and Sweden. Stefan Brink's co-authors include Neil Price, Przemysław Urbańczyk, Carolyne Larrington, Chris Aldrich, C. Dorfling, O. Grimm, Ulf Näsman, Orri Vésteinsson, John Lindow and Margaret Clunies Ross and has published in prestigious journals such as International Journal of Rock Mechanics and Mining Sciences, Norwegian Archaeological Review and Historical Research.
